HRA signs Castle Resorts & Hotels

Hotel Representation Australia  has signed Castle Resorts & Hotels, a wholly owned international resort and hotel management company with 26 properties in Hawaii, Saipan and New Zealand.

The majority of the group’s properties are found in Hawaii, with six properties in Oahu, four in Maui/Molokai, seven on Kauai and seven on the Big Island. The group also has one property in Auckland, New Zealand and another in Saipan, Micronesia.

The group offers both resort and condominium style accommodation. Each property is unique and offers guests a multitude of facilities, accommodation and services.

With a wide range of resort properties from value to luxury HRA’s Managing Director, Craig Davies feels that the appeal of the Castle’s properties cater for all categories of the Australian outbound market in both price point and standard of accommodation. “It’s great to have client that offers such a broad spectrum of options,” said Mr. Davies.
